PKS: Let's Face it Friday Challenge

Whew. I'm getting this one in just under the wire. I had so much fun creating this card. It's a submission for Peachy Keen's Let's Face It Friday Challenge. The challenge was to create a project using faux or real stitching. I used the Meow cartridge and the face is from the Wide Eyed and Bushy Tail assortment, one of my most favorite sets!
I heat embossed the black oval with a background stamp and clear embossing powder then hilighted the perimeter with faux stiching using a white gel pen and then added some green ruffled ribbon behind the layer. The "You Rock" stamp is from My Pink Stamper's line of stamps. Isn't the cat's hat adorable?! Thanks for looking!

Birthday Hugs and Wishes


I love this Penny Black stamp. Isn't he the cutest? I used my Copics to color his body, then my Prisma watercolor pencils for the bees and flower. Paper is from Basic Grey. I can't remember which 6x6 paper pad; sorry. Pale green adhesive gems around the perimeter to add some sparkle. The sentiment is from Stampin Up! It's heat embossed because I think stamping in white isn't nearly as vibrant. This next picture is with my flash. I think the color is more accurate with the flash. My Pink Stamper Challenge


Hi everyone. Welcome to my newest followers and thank you all for your lovely comments. I really appreciate all of the compliments. Robyn's challenge over at My Pink Stamper was to create any project using a feathered friend. It was a perfect opportunity to use my newest acquisition, Kate's ABCs! Boy, was this cartridge difficult to find. It was no where to be found in Joann's in upstate NY and was out of stock at Joann.com. My sister was kind enough to buy it at Joann's in Pennsylvania and I got it on sale for $35. This cartridge is so adorable. The polka dot paper is from DCWV All About Girls. I used my paper crimper to add texture to the yellow and the Seeing Spots embossing folder for the pink layer. The sentiment is from My Creative Time's Color Me Happy set.
